Alexa or Siri: Who’s the Smarter Assistant?
When it comes to smart assistants, intelligence is everything. Alexa and Siri both have access to vast amounts of information, but which one is better at processing and interpreting that information? In terms of general knowledge, Alexa has a slight edge. According to a study by Loop Ventures, Alexa was able to answer 64.5% of questions correctly, compared to Siri’s 56.5%. However, when it comes to understanding natural language and context, both assistants are evenly matched.
Another important factor in determining the intelligence of a smart assistant is its ability to learn and adapt to its user’s preferences. Alexa has a slight advantage in this regard as well. Amazon has made it easier for developers to create new "skills" for Alexa, which allows the assistant to integrate with a wider range of services and devices. Siri, on the other hand, is limited to Apple’s ecosystem of products and services.
A Head-to-Head Comparison of Amazon’s Alexa and Apple’s Siri
When it comes to features, both Alexa and Siri offer a wide range of capabilities. Alexa excels in home automation, with the ability to connect to a wide range of smart home devices. Siri, on the other hand, is better at managing your schedule and reminders, thanks to its tight integration with Apple’s calendar and reminder apps.
Both assistants can play music, set timers and alarms, and answer general knowledge questions. However, Alexa has a better selection of third-party apps and services, while Siri is better at understanding natural language and context.
In terms of hardware, Alexa has a wider range of devices to choose from, including the Echo Dot, Echo Show, and Echo Spot. Siri, on the other hand, is limited to Apple’s range of devices, including the iPhone, iPad, and HomePod.
